Nutella Cake-in-a-Mug




The two things I love most in the world are 1) instant gratification and 2) Nutella. I hope most of you can agree with me on this. I love to bake, but sometimes the idea of collecting all those ingredients, dirtying all those pans and then having to clean up all that mess is just too much to undertake. Thankfully, there’s a magical land called Pinterest that makes our lives a million times easier. I get almost all of my recipes on Pinterest, because it’s that good.


While browsing one night, I found a recipe for a 5-minute Nutella cake that I knew I had to try. To my surprise, the recipe didn’t call for pots, pans or an oven, but rather a coffee mug and a microwave. You can bake a cake in a microwave? Oh yes you can, and it is just as delicious. I couldn’t have been more excited. So gather up those ingredients and get ready for some true instant gratification. Ok, maybe it’s more like 90-second gratification, but that’s close enough.

Here’s what you’ll need:



1/4 cup self-rising flour  (or use regular flour, but add baking powder!)
1/4 cup white sugar
1 egg
3 tablespoons vegetable oil
3 tablespoons milk
2 tablespoons unsweetened cocoa powder, or more to taste
2 tablespoons chocolate-hazelnut spread (I highly recommend Nutella), or more to taste
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

What I like most about this recipe was how easy and foolproof it is. You don’t need a fancy stand mixer, sifter or any other professional grade tools. Basically, just throw everything in the mug, mix and you’re ready to go. Really, that’s it. I’ve tried this recipe a thousand times and never messed it up. Also, the ingredients are pretty flexible, too. Don’t have oil? That’s fine! Just double up the milk and it’ll taste the same, or vice versa. Throw the mug into the microwave for about 90 seconds, give or take depending on the strength (basically, keep a close eye on it!).

It’s summertime, and between frappuccinos and refreshers, there are a ton of secret-menu ways to spice up your favorite drinks. Today I’m giving you my Starbucks summer favorites, remixed.

The Iced Latte

The iced latte is a classic, but most people’s idea of “adventurous” is adding vanilla. Boring! There are tons of ways to customize a latte, and not taking advantage of them is like going to Sephora and just buying one thing. It seems wrong.

The remixes:

· Iced White Mocha Latte with Peppermint Syrup (Tastes like a delicious peppermint patty)

· Iced Mocha with Hazelnut (Nutella latte…don’t tell me this isn’t a good idea)

· Iced Vanilla Latte with Cinnamon Dolce Syrup (Cinnamon + vanilla = yum)

The Frappuccino

Pro tip: The key to ordering a secret-menu frap (or any secret-menu drink) is to never call it by a name. Baristas don’t know what a “pina colada” frappuccino is, as frap recipes can vary from place to place. They get annoyed when people expect them to know every secret-menu frap on the internet. Order the specific combos of syrups and add-ins that you want and you’ll look like a pro.

The remixes:

The “Snickerdoodle Frap”: Chai Creme Frappuccino with cinnamon dolce syrup (this actually tastes like the cookie)

· The “Mint Chocolate Chip Frap”: Green Tea Frappuccino with Peppermint Syrup and Java Chips

· The “Chocolate Raspberry Frap”: Mocha Frappuccino with Raspberry Syrup (Simple but beautiful)

· The “Banana Chocolate Chip Frap”: Vanilla Bean Frappuccino with Java Chips and a banana blended in

The Refresher

This drink was MADE for summer. I like the Refreshers, but find them a little lackluster on their own. With the simple flavor bases, these are perfect for remixing and customizing, like I’m perfect for Zac Efron (He just doesn’t know it yet).


The remixes:

· The Gummy Worm Refresher: Valencia Orange Refresher with half pump Raspberry Syrup and half pump Peach Syrup

· The Mojito Refresher: Cool Lime Refresher with Classic Syrup and Peppermint Syrup, Blended With Ice

· The Strawberry Limeade Refresher: Cool Lime Refresher with Strawberry Puree

· The Berry Lemonade Refresher: Very Berry Hibiscus Refresher with Lemonade instead of water (that’s exactly how you order it)

The Lip Product Addict Tag

A quick peek into my handbag will reveal my love of lip products. I have a whole section of my bag dedicated to them! I've searched through my overflowing pockets and pulled out some of my favourites to share with you:

1. Favourite balm/treatment?

Recently I've fallen in love with the Christian Dior Creme de Rose lip balm. It's by far the most extravagant lip balm I own, but that's what I love about it! It feels so luxurious, smells amazing and most importantly, actually improves the condition of my lips! It's quite a thick formula so I tend to apply this at night as a treatment - you can see it's been well-loved!

2. Best eye-catching red?

One of the first luxury lipsticks I ever bought was a Chanel Rouge Allure lipstick in Passion. I hardly ever wear it, but I refuse to throw it away because it looks so glamorous and sophisticated! Red lipstick always makes me feel like a grown up - I really need to wear it more often! MAC Ruby Woo deserves a mention too since it's so flattering on so many people.

3. Best luxury & best drugstore?

Best luxury lipstick would have to be from Yves Saint Laurent. Their packaging is to die for and I love pulling one of their gold lipstick tubes from my makeup bag! The formula of their lipsticks is also fabulous: they feel as moisturising as a lip balm but have the same pigment of a lipstick.

Best drugstore lipstick goes to Maybelline. They have such a huge range of shades and are as good as high-end lipsticks for a fraction of the price. Some of their bright shades look amazing and would be perfect for the summer!

4. Best MAC lipstick?

Purely because it's the first MAC lipstick I ever repurchased, it would be Patisserie. It's the perfect nude that isn't too glossy or matte, it doesn't wash you out and suits pretty much everyone.

5. The most disappointing?

This will no doubt be an unpopular opinion, but the Revlon Lip Butter in Creme Brûlée was a let-down for me. The color looked far too brown and ageing on me and also felt thick and clumpy.

6. Liner - yes or no?

Usually no, but recently I've been using a nude liner and have really been liking the results! I've been using the Naked Lip Liner from Urban Decay and the creamy formula is so effortless to apply. It just slightly enhances my lips and makes them look fuller. I always used to think lip liner looked artificial and ageing but the Urban Decay liners have really impressed me!

7. Best gloss?

I love the Chantecaille Brilliant Lip Gloss in Lucky. The neutral pink colour works with anything and compliments any other makeup I'm wearing. It's probably the only lipgloss I've come close to finishing!

8. Something extra!

I must give a mention to the Soap and Glory Sexy Mother Pucker Gloss Stick in Nudist and Bashful. They're like a lip balm/gloss hybrid and are so easy to apply that you don't even need a mirror. I always have a few lying around in my bag!
